What Is Varicocele?

A varicocele is an enlargement of the veins in the scrotum. It is similar to varicose veins that can develop in the legs.

Normally, veins carry blood away from the testicles. Small valves inside the veins help blood move in the correct direction. When these valves do not work properly, blood can flow backward and collect in the veins. This can cause the veins to become enlarged.

Varicocele is more commonly found on the left side, although it can occur on either side or both sides.

In some men, varicocele causes no noticeable problems. In others, it may be associated with:

  • A dull or aching pain in the scrotum
  • A feeling of heaviness
  • Swelling or enlarged veins
  • Testicular discomfort after standing for a long time
  • Reduced testicular size in some cases
  • Abnormal semen parameters
  • Difficulty with fertility

Not every varicocele requires treatment. A proper medical evaluation helps determine whether treatment is necessary.

Varicocele Treatment in Faridabad: What Are the Options?

Varicocele treatment in Faridabad depends on several factors. These include the severity of the varicocele, symptoms, fertility concerns, testicular health, and semen analysis results where appropriate.

1. Observation and Monitoring

Not every varicocele needs surgery. If there are no significant symptoms or fertility concerns, the doctor may recommend monitoring the condition.

Regular follow-up may be advised to check whether symptoms or testicular changes develop.

2. Medication for Discomfort

Medicines do not remove the enlarged veins. However, a doctor may recommend suitable pain-relief measures if the patient has mild discomfort.

Do not start long-term medication without discussing it with a qualified healthcare professional.

3. Surgical Treatment

If varicocele causes persistent pain, affects testicular development, or is associated with fertility problems, a doctor may consider a procedure to block or tie off the affected veins.

Different surgical techniques may be available. The appropriate approach depends on the individual patient’s condition.

4. Embolization

In selected cases, embolization may be considered. It is a minimally invasive procedure in which a specialist blocks the abnormal veins so blood can flow through healthier veins.

The suitability of embolization depends on the patient’s medical situation and local expertise.

How Is Varicocele Diagnosed?

Diagnosis usually begins with a detailed medical history and physical examination.

The doctor may examine the scrotum while you are standing and may ask you to perform a maneuver that increases pressure inside the abdomen. This can make enlarged veins easier to detect.

If the diagnosis is uncertain or more information is needed, the doctor may recommend a scrotal Doppler ultrasound.

For men concerned about fertility, a semen analysis may also be recommended. In some situations, additional tests may be needed.

The goal is not simply to identify a varicocele. The doctor also needs to understand whether it is affecting testicular function, causing symptoms, or contributing to fertility concerns.

Can Varicocele Affect Male Fertility?

Varicocele has been associated with reduced sperm production or abnormal sperm quality in some men. However, having a varicocele does not automatically mean that a man will have infertility.

Several factors can affect fertility. These include sperm health, hormones, age, lifestyle, and other medical conditions.

If fertility is a concern, speak openly with your urologist. The doctor can recommend appropriate testing and explain whether treating the varicocele may be beneficial in your particular situation.

2. Is varicocele a serious condition?

Varicocele is often not dangerous, and some men do not need treatment. However, it can sometimes cause pain, testicular changes, or fertility problems. A specialist evaluation can determine its significance.

3. Can varicocele go away on its own?

Varicocele usually does not disappear on its own. However, if it does not cause symptoms or other problems, your doctor may recommend monitoring instead of immediate treatment.

4. Does every varicocele require surgery?

No. Surgery is not necessary for every patient. The decision depends on symptoms, fertility concerns, testicular changes, and other clinical findings.

5. Can varicocele cause infertility?

Varicocele can be associated with abnormal sperm production or quality in some men. However, many men with varicocele can father children. A fertility evaluation can provide more information.

6. What test is used to diagnose varicocele?

A physical examination is commonly used. A scrotal Doppler ultrasound may be recommended when the diagnosis needs confirmation or further evaluation.

7. Is varicocele treatment painful?

The level of discomfort depends on the treatment method and individual factors. Your urologist can explain what to expect before and after a procedure.

8. How long does recovery take after varicocele treatment?

Recovery varies depending on the procedure and individual health. Your doctor will provide specific instructions about physical activity, work, exercise, and follow-up.

9. Can varicocele come back after treatment?

Recurrence is possible after treatment, although the risk depends on the technique used and individual circumstances. Your doctor can discuss the expected outcomes of the recommended procedure.
